In MLA style, should an ampersand in a publisher’s name be changed to and?

Yes. Just as you would change an ampersand in a title to and, change an ampersand to and in a publisher’s name in your prose… Read More

Should the serial comma be used before an ampersand?

Omit the serial comma when using an ampersand: Shelley bought all the vintage Earth, Wind & Fire albums she found at the yard sale. Read More

How do I cite video game cover art?

Cite video game cover art the same way you would cite book cover art or magazine cover art. Read More
